    Early Life and Background

    Born on January 8, 1987, in London, England,  is of Nigerian descent. Her full name, Cynthia Chinasaokwu Onyedinmanasu Amarachukwu Owezuke Echimino Erivo, reflects her heritage. Raised mainly by her mother, who survived the Nigerian Civil War, Cynthia Erivo grew up with resilience and determination. Her mother often said, “I sang before I spoke,” hinting at the remarkable musical journey her daughter would follow.

    Education and Training

    Cynthia Erivo attended La Retraite Roman Catholic Girls’ School and began performing at a young age. By 15, she had roles in productions like Romeo and Juliet and The Caucasian Chalk Circle. Initially studying music psychology at the University of East London, she soon followed her passion for acting at the Royal Academy of Dramatic Art (RADA), graduating in 2010. This training became the foundation for Cynthia Erivo’s exceptional performances on stage and screen.

    Cynthia Erivo’s Career in Music

    Cynthia Erivo

    Breakthrough Roles and Performances

    Cynthia  gained international recognition as Celie in The Color Purple on Broadway. Her performance earned her a Tony Award and Grammy Award, solidifying her status as a major talent. Live performances, including renditions of classic songs, have made Cynthia  a viral sensation and vocal icon.

    Albums and Notable Songs

    Cynthia released her debut album Ch. 1 Vs. 1 in 2021, showcasing her songwriting and vocal skills. She also co-wrote and performed the Oscar-nominated song “Stand Up” for the film Harriet.     Cynthia Erivo’s Acting Career

    Stage Performances and Theater Highlights

    Beyond The Color Purple,  Erivo starred in Sister Act and Dessa Rose, cementing her reputation as a theatrical powerhouse. Her return to the stage includes ambitious projects like a one-woman show, highlighting Cynthia  versatility and emotional depth.

    Film and Television Roles

    Cynthia  film career includes Widows and Bad Times at the El Royale, performing songs live on set. Her portrayal of Harriet Tubman in Harriet earned an Academy Award nomination. On television, she starred in The Outsider and Genius: Aretha, receiving a Primetime Emmy nomination. Her lead role in Wicked and the film Drift showcase her growing global influence.

    Awards and Achievements

    Cynthia Erivo

    Tony Awards and Stage Recognition

     Erivo’s performance in The Color Purple won the 2016 Tony Award for Best Actress. The Broadway cast recording earned her a Grammy and a Daytime Emmy, bringing her one step from EGOT status.

    Grammy and Academy Award Nominations

    Cynthia Erivo has three Academy Award nominations, including Best Actress and Best Original Song for Harriet. She has also received Golden Globe, BAFTA, and SAG Award nominations, cementing her status as one of the most acclaimed performers of her generation, alongside influential artists like Brandi Carlile.

    Personal Life and Advocacy

    Cynthia Erivo

    Activism and Social Causes

    Cynthia Erivo supports causes like the NAACP, GLAAD, and civil rights initiatives. Publicly identifying as bisexual, she uses her platform to inspire freedom and acceptance. Her advocacy reflects the values she brings to her art.

    Philanthropy and Public Engagement

    Through her production company Edith’s Daughter, Cynthia Erivo creates projects representing overlooked voices. She also supports global organizations for at-risk youth and has authored a children’s book, highlighting her dedication to philanthropy.
